WebApr 26, 2024 · How to fry peri peri prawns. Heat a heavy bottom frying pan on medium high and fry the prawns in two batches, making sure they don't steam. Heat 60 ml grapeseed oil, 60 grams butter, 15 ml peri-peri oil and half the remaining garlic to the pan. When it sizzles add the prawns ensuring not to crowd the pan and don't burn the garlic. Soak the bamboo skewers in water. Rinse the shrimp with water, pat dry with paper towels and set aside. 2. In a small bowl, mix the garlic, melted butter, salt, cayenne pepper and lemon juice together. Save some for grilling. Combine the shrimp and the garlic butter mixture together.
